PHY 350 - Computer Methods in Physics and Engineering

Institution:
Bethel University - Minnesota
Subject:
Description:
Application of the computer to solving applied problems of interest to physicists and engineers. Computer techniques are developed for numerical methods, simulation models, and data acquisition and control in the laboratory.
Credits:
4.00
Credit Hours:
Prerequisites:
MAT223 and PHY295 or consent of instructor. PHY300 is recommended.
